如何在iOS上执行面部识别?

Mat*_*nes 8 iphone opencv face-recognition ios

我已经开始研究用于iOS的应用程序,该应用程序可识别来自照片或iPhone/iPad相机的面部.

OpenCV和Core Image(在iOS 5.0中)等现有解决方案在图像中提供面部检测,但我找不到与人脸相匹配的库或示例.

iOS是否存在执行面部识别而不仅仅是检测的方法?

Bjö*_*ser 5

在iOS 5上,您可以为该任务使用CoreImage(CIDetector,CIFeature,CIFaceFeature应该被命名为相关关键字).查看来自Apple的SquareCam示例App,它包括面部检测.如果你的目标是旧的iOS版本,openCV似乎是一个很好的方法.

http://developer.apple.com/library/ios/#samplecode/SquareCam/Introduction/Intro.html

编辑_:唉,索里.CoreImage只能检测面部但不能识别它们.但也许您可以构建基于CoreImage的解决方案......